South University Savannah is a small four-year, private for-profit school with 725 students enrolled. This college was originated in 1899 and is one of the 6 colleges located in Savannah, Georgia.

Academic Offerings

At South University Savannah you can receive your associate's degree, bachelor's degree, master's degree, postmaster certificate, or doctoral degree.

South University Savannah implements a quarter-based curriculum calendar system and offers 19 majors. The most popular concentrations are Medical Assistant, Nursing, Pharmacy, Management, and Psychology. Read the details about Majors offered at this college and see program Ratings.

The graduation rate at South University Savannah is very low: 17%.

Student to faculty ratio at South University Savannah is pretty good -- 12:1. Find out more information about faculty at this college in the Faculty & Salaries report.

Tuition and Loans

Average tuition cost is fairly high - about $15,300 a year. The additional fees at South University Savannah beyond tuition are approximately $1,300; this comes to $16,600 per academic year.

According to recent data, 97 applications were submitted and 61 were accepted, so it is not very hard to be accepted at this school.

The school will consider accepting your dual credits and advanced placement credits (college-level courses taught in high school) at entry.

The undergraduate application fee at South University Savannah is $75.00. The graduate application fee is $75.00.

South University Savannah offers a distance education program and evening/weekend study opportunity, which is an amazing option for those who work full-time.

There are options for on-campus part-time employment at South University Savannah, which allows students to cover some of the tuition expenses. Additionally, this school helps students to evaluate their career options and find a full-time job upon graduation.

South University Savannah offers on-campus housing. Dormitory capacity at this college accommodates nearly 100 students, which provides a nice on-campus housing option. The room price is high: roughly $9,100 per year.
